TITLE: Sanbashi no danjoTITLE TRANSLATION: A young man at Sanbashi. CALL NUMBER: FP 2 - JPD, no. 1623 (B size) [P&P]Restricted access; material extremely fragile; please use online digital image. REPRODUCTION NUMBER: LC-DIG-jpd-01957 (digital file from original print) RIGHTS INFORMATION: No known restrictions on publication. SUMMARY: Print shows two women standing at the end of a dock next to a young man sitting in a boat. MEDIUM: 1 print : woodcut, color ; 26.3 x 19.4 cm. CREATED/PUBLISHED: [1780 or 1781] CREATOR: Torii, Kiyonaga, 1752-1815, artist. NOTES: Title and other descriptive information compiled by Nichibunken-sponsored Edo print specialists in 2005-06. Format: vertical Chuban Nishikie. Forms part of: Japanese prints and drawings (Library of Congress). SUBJECTS: Women--Clothing & dress--Japan--1780-1790. Women--Social life--Japan--1780-1790. Men--Social life--Japan--1780-1790. Piers & wharves--Japan--1780-1790. FORMAT: Ukiyo-e Japanese Color 1780-1790.Woodcuts Japanese Color 1780-1790.
